Some of the finest coffees come from Java’s old plantations estates. Although these revived colonial-era farms produce only ten percent of Arabica production in Indonesia, their output includes some of the finest gourmet coffee in the world. Some monsooned varieties create an extra-mellow and less acidic cup similar to what Europeans enjoyed back when transporting coffee took years.

The term “java” originates in Java Island, one of the first locations worldwide to cultivate coffee. After Dutch traders introduced coffee plants onto Java in 17th century, coffee became an international beverage staple; today more than 30 million cups are enjoyed daily!
